		  the Pacific Northwest lumber industry, 1904-1931</abstract></did><scopecontent encodinganalog="5202_" id="a3"><p>Images of the lumber industry in the Pacific Northwest from 1904-1931
		  by photographer John Cress including lumber companies and docks; loading lumber
		  on to ships; log rafts, logging with oxen; felling and steam donkey
		  engines.</p><p>Lumber companies noted: Larson Lumber Co. (Bellingham), Pacific Spruce
		  Corporation (Lincoln Co., Ore.), Stimson Mill Co., Snoqualmie Falls Lumber Co.,
		  Dempsey Lumber Co., Willapa Lumber Co., Puget Sound Mill and Timber Co. (Port
		  Angeles), Puget Sound Mill Co. (Port Gamble), Chas. R. McCormick Lumber Co.,
		  Brace and Hergert Mill (Seattle), Charles Nelsen Co. (Mukilteo), Tacoma Mill
		  Company, Clear Lake Lumber Co., Seattle Mill and Logging Co., Port Blakely
		  Mill. The 25 glass lantern slides are of China, mining in the Eastern U.S.,
		  miscellaneous equipment, logging.</p></scopecontent><accessrestrict encodinganalog="506" id="a14"><p>The collection is in processing and requires mediated access.</p><p> <extref href="https://uw.aeon.atlas-sys.com/logon/?Action=10&amp;Form=31&amp;Value=https://archiveswest.orbiscascade.org/ark:80444/xv34924/xml " role="text/html" actuate="onrequest" show="new" id="aeon" linktype="simple">Request at
